要将一个提交从一个分支移动或挑选到另一个分支,可以使用以下步骤: 切换到目标分支 git checkout 使用 git cherry-pick 命令将提交移动到目
要修改Git历史中的一个提交消息,可以使用以下命令: git rebase -i HEAD~n 其中,n是要修改的提交之前的提交数。这将打开一个交互式的 rebase 编辑器,列出了所有这些提交。找
要在Git中恢复删除的分支,你可以使用以下步骤: 查看所有分支的历史记录:运行以下命令查看所有分支的历史记录,找到被删除的分支的commit id。 git reflog 找到被删除分支的c
在Git中,HEAD是指当前所处的分支的引用,也可以理解为当前所在的提交版本。它是一个指向当前所在分支的指针,用来表示当前工作目录所在的位置。当我们进行切换分支或进行提交操作时,HEAD会随之移动到对
要查看特定文件的更改历史,您可以使用以下Git命令: git log -- 其中 是您要查看更改历史的文件路径。这个命令将显示
要查找一个特定的提交引入了哪些更改,可以使用Git命令git show或git diff。 使用git show命令可以查看特定提交的详细信息,包括提交引入的更改内容。可以通过以下命令来查看特定提交
要清理Git中未跟踪的文件,可以使用以下命令: 查看未跟踪的文件列表: git status 清理未跟踪的文件: git clean -f 此命令将删除所有未跟踪的文件,但不会删除已经添加
要在Git中标签特定的提交,可以使用以下命令: 首先,使用 git log 命令查找要打标签的提交的哈希值或提交消息。 然后,使用 git tag 命令给该提交打标签。例如,如果要给提交的哈希
在Git中,rebase和merge都可以用来合并不同的分支,但它们有一些区别: Merge:将一个分支的更改合并到另一个分支上。Merge会创建一个新的合并提交,其中包含两个分支的所有更改。这种
要查看Git分支之间的差异,您可以使用以下命令: 首先,确保您在Git项目的根目录中。可以使用 cd 命令进入该目录。 使用 git diff